O R D E R

This Criminal Original Petition has been filed seeking to quash the proceedings pending in the FIR in Crime No.25 of 2020 on the file of first respondent police.

2.The learned Counsel for the petitioners submitted that they are no longer appearing for the petitioners and the bundle has also been returned back. A memo to that effect has also been filed before this Court. 3.The learned Counsel for the second respondent submitted that initially an agreement was entered into but however subsequently the petitioners did not proceed further to work out the terms of compromise and

as a result, the settlement failed.

4.Taking into consideration the facts and circumstances of the case and considering the fact that the quash petition itself has been filed only on the ground of compromise which did not go through, this Court does not find any ground to deal with this case on merits. Accordingly, this Criminal Original Petition is dismissed. There shall be a direction to the respondent police to complete the investigation in Crime No.25 of 2020 and file the final report or closure report, as the case may be, within a period of three months from the date of receipt of a copy of this order. 24.01.2025 Internet :Yes Index :Yes/No NCC :Yes/No LR To
